Evaluation Board for CS4270

Features



Single-Ended Analog Audio Inputs and Outputs



CS8416 S/PDIF Digital Audio Receiver



Header for External Configuration of CS4270



Header for External DSP Serial Audio I/O



3.3V Logic Interfaces



Pre-Defined Software Scripts



Demonstrates Recommended Layout



Windows

®

-Compatible GUI Interface for Board

Configuration and Control

Description

Using the CDB4270 is an excellent way to evaluate the
CS4270 CODEC. Other equipment required includes
analog/digital audio sources/analyzer, a 5V power sup-
ply and a Windows-compatible

PC for the GUI.

System timing for the I²S, Left-Justified or Right-Justi-
fied audio data formats can be provided by the CS4270,
by the CS8416, or by a device connected to the on-
board DSP I/O header. The evaluation board may also
be configured to accept external timing and data signals
for operation in a user application during system
development.

RCA jacks are provided for the analog audio inputs and
outputs. Digital S/PDIF transmit or receive data I/O is
available via either RCA jacks or optical connectors.

The Windows GUI software provided allows for easy
configuration of the CDB4270. The GUI software com-
municates with the board via USB or serial port
connections to configure the CS4270 registers.
